Agreements <br />Stormwater Maintenance Agreement <br />The stormwater maintenance for public facilities will be covered under the City's <br />Programmatic Stormwater Management Agreement. The applicant will be required to <br />have their own declaration for stormwater maintenance for the private storm sewer. <br />Development Agreement <br />A Development Agreement will be drafted by the City as it relates to the Belland Farms <br />final plat. <br />Site Improvement Performance Agreement <br />A Site Improvement Performance Agreement will be drafted by the City as is relates to <br />the Associate Eye Care Partners facility. <br />Comprehensive Plan <br />The preliminary and final plat are consistent with the Comprehensive Plan is regards to <br />resource management system, land use plan, housing plan, transportation plan and <br />sanitary sewer and water supply plan. <br />Findings of Fact -Final Plat <br />The Planning and Zoning Board shall consider the final plat and the Community <br />Development Department shall forward the Planning and Zoning Board <br />recommendations to the City Council. The following requirements shall be met before <br />consideration of the final plat by the Planning and Zoning Board: <br />1. The final plat shall substantially conform to the approved preliminary plat and <br />phasing plan. <br />The final plat substantially conforms with the revised preliminary plat. <br />2. For plats that consist solely of individual single family residential lots, final plat <br />applications for subsequent phases shall not be approved until building permits <br />have been issued for 40% of lots in the preceding phase. This division applies <br />only when the preceding phase consists of 40 or more lots; and <br />Not applicable. The final plat is for a commercial development. <br />3. Conditions attached to approval of the preliminary plat shall be substantially <br />fulfilled or secured by the development agreement, as appropriate. <br />14 <br />
